From NZ’s First Taxi Cameras to AI-Powered Fleet Safety: The EyeSecure Journey

EyeSecure’s origins trace back to 2011, when the New Zealand Government introduced a requirement for all taxis to be fitted with NZTA-approved camera systems by 2012. In response, Lintek developed TaxiTrek, one of NZ’s first fully NZTA-certified in-house camera systems. Rapidly adopted by fleets across the country — from Whangarei to Invercargill — Lintek’s systems gained national recognition and media exposure through installations with Wellington Combined Taxis, Dunedin Taxis, and Gisborne Taxis, appearing on national TV and in newspapers.

With over 40 Lintek camera agents nationwide, TaxiTrek became one of the most widely deployed camera systems in the country. By 2015, Lintek launched NZ’s only AA-approved dashcam, establishing itself as a leading provider of industrial-grade camera technology.
As NZTA's taxi camera requirements phased out, Lintek pivoted to create the EyeSecure series — purpose-built for all types of vehicles including commercial trucks, forklifts, and fleet cars — bringing encrypted recording, GPS tracking, and AI-powered driver assistance into a new era of workplace and road safety.

EyeSecure LT-335: AA Approved Camera with Advanced Data Recording

EyeSecure LT-335 – NZ’s only AA Approved camera system that is used nationwide by AA Driving School, Envirowaste, Air New Zealand and part of the Driving Ms Daisy fleet just to name a few. The camera has built-in dual lens, GPS recording, accelerometer and G-sensor for full data recording inside/out. This means we’ll be able to record if a person is driving eratically and the speeds they are doing.

Furthermore, all data is encrypted, only  authorised person(s) with the correct software and password is able to view the footages. Recording time is up to a week with 6 hours of driving a day with 64GB of storage. EyeSecure Timeline — From NZ’s First Taxi Cams to Advanced AI Fleet Safety:

2011 — TaxiTrek T1 Origins

Following a shocking incident involving a taxi driver, the New Zealand Government mandated that all taxis be fitted with camera systems to enhance driver safety. Lintek began developing its first in-house camera system, TaxiTrek T1, built to meet newly proposed NZTA guidelines—similar to Australia’s approved systems. The team travelled nationwide to consult directly with taxi operators, ensuring the final product was practical, budget-conscious, and tailored to real-world conditions.

With R&D complete, Lintek began its first major rollout of TaxiTrek T1. Over 2,000 vehicles were equipped within three months across New Zealand. Lintek trained over 40 camera agents and launched a national installation campaign. This deployment also included the LT-110 GPS Tracker with panic alarm capabilities—Lintek’s first integrated vehicle safety solution.

The nationwide installs were complete. Lintek spent the year debugging, refining, and learning from the field. The compressed design timeline left little room for extended testing, but the rollout laid a strong foundation for future ruggedized camera platforms.

Approached by AA Driving School, Lintek was asked to develop a privacy-focused dashcam system suitable for instructor vehicles—one that was fully self-contained, unlike the DVR-based TaxiTrek system. This marked the beginning of the EyeSecure range: smarter, smaller, encrypted, and easier to install.

Drawing on NZTA camera experience, Lintek launched the LT-325—New Zealand’s first AA-approved dual-lens dashcam. It included GPS logging, G-sensor, encrypted video, and 640×480 resolution. Though modest by today’s standards, it met privacy and legal compliance and was the starting point for EyeSecure’s commercial range.

A new HD version of the camera debuted with 720p resolution, allowing clearer plate capture. This improvement was key in multiple insurance incidents and proved the importance of image clarity in real-world fleet use.

With Sony 1080p lenses and integrated 4G GPS, Lintek launched GMS—its own cloud-connected fleet platform. For the first time, operators could view live feeds and download footage remotely without physical access to storage cards. This marked the transition from standalone cameras to smart fleet solutions.

The LT-800 Series brought industrial-scale multi-camera support to trucks, buses, and specialist vehicles. With 8-channel video recording, built-in screens, and telematics, it became the workhorse for heavy-duty clients.

The LT-800 Series was upgraded to include:

  • ADAS (Advanced Driver Assistance)
  • DMS (Driver Monitoring System)
  • BDS (Blind Spot Detection)

These AI functions elevated EyeSecure from a passive camera system to an active safety platform—warning drivers of hazards they may miss, such as pedestrians behind reversing vehicles.

With AI hardware miniaturizing, EyeSecure integrated core AI functions into its compact dual-lens dashcams. The LT-340AI became the first AA-approved smart camera in NZ with AI pedestrian detection in a small form factor—blending convenience with cutting-edge safety.

The LT-800 series now features a full 360° birds-eye AI camera system with pedestrian detection and BDS, maintaining GPS and 4G live-feed capabilities. This full-coverage system offers unmatched visibility and protection for large vehicle fleets.

The next frontier for EyeSecure is modular AI. Following market demand, Lintek is developing DMS-only cameras for clients whose vehicles already have camera systems but lack modern AI driver monitoring. EyeSecure continues evolving in step with client feedback and AI progress.
